Sherborne Cricket Team plays Kerala

Posted: 20/04/2009

At the start of the holidays 14 Shirburnians along with Messrs Reynolds, Preston and Willows went on a ten day cricket development tour of Kerala in south west India. The mix of Fifth, Fourth and Third formers, ably captained by Tom Gibbs (m) played 7 games winning 3 and losing 4. The cricket was hugely different to that played in England – we started games at 8.30 in the morning and were confronted by 36 degree heat, 80% humidity, stony, dusty outfields, baked clay wickets and passionate and talented opposition, one of whom has already been signed up by an IPL team – after being dismissed by Anthony Berkeley his contract was in the balance we hear.

The boys bonded together superbly well and made light of the conditions and the early departure of Mr Willows and his high octane wisdom. Three fifties were scored by Tom Gibbs, Arthur Chattey (f) and Dominic Scaglioni (g), whose helmet strap melted in the heat while the bowling of Charlie Fricker (e), Harry Fielder (g) and Tom Leuchars (c) impressed greatly. The two third formers David Buck (m) and Ben Nott (c) also made their Sherborne debuts with aplomb, but best of all every member of the tour party contributed significantly to the performances on the field and was a credit to Sherborne both on and off the pitch.
